What Is a High-End Divorce?

A high-end divorce typically refers to a marital dissolution where the couple has substantial financial assets, high income, or complex property holdings. These cases often involve:

  • Privately held businesses or professional practices
  • Multiple real estate properties
  • Investment accounts and portfolios
  • Stock options, RSUs, or deferred compensation
  • Retirement plans and pensions
  • Luxury vehicles, jewelry, and artwork
  • Trusts, offshore accounts, and inherited wealth

High-end divorces demand specialized legal strategies due to the number and complexity of assets involved, the potential for hidden property, and the tax consequences of any financial decisions made during divorce.

Accurate Business Valuation

For many high-net-worth individuals, a privately owned business or professional practice is among their most valuable assets. During divorce, it must be accurately valued and considered as part of the marital estate.

Business valuation requires in-depth analysis, often in collaboration with a forensic accountant or valuation expert. Key elements include:

  • Tangible and intangible assets
  • Business income and profitability
  • Industry standards and market conditions
  • The role and contribution of each spouse in the business
  • Goodwill and future earning potential

Once valued, the business can be handled in several ways: one spouse may retain full ownership through a buyout, the business may be sold and proceeds divided, or profits may be offset with other marital assets.

Investigating Hidden Assets

Unfortunately, in high-end divorce cases, one spouse may attempt to conceal income or property to avoid equitable distribution. These hidden assets may include:

  • Offshore bank accounts
  • Undisclosed investments
  • Real estate under a third party’s name
  • Cash transactions or false business deductions
  • Delayed contracts or bonuses

These tactics are often complex and intentionally designed to mislead. The Law Offices of Sheryl R. Rentz, P.C. collaborates with forensic accountants and uses legal tools such as subpoenas, depositions, and document analysis to uncover concealed property.

Negotiating Support Agreements

Spousal support and child support can be major components of a high-end divorce settlement. Unlike standard divorces, these cases involve:

  • High incomes that exceed guideline limits
  • Luxury lifestyles maintained during the marriage
  • Future financial obligations like private school, college, or healthcare

Support negotiations in high-asset divorces require careful consideration of both current and projected financial conditions, including bonuses, stock options, business income, and investment returns. Courts may deviate from standard guidelines to preserve a comparable lifestyle for children or account for complex income structures.

Division of Stock Options

Stock options and other forms of executive compensation are frequently part of high-income employment packages. These include:

  • Non-qualified stock options (NSOs)
  • Incentive stock options (ISOs)
  • Restricted stock units (RSUs)
  • Performance-based shares

These assets may have present or future value and can be complicated to divide. Their treatment in divorce depends on whether they were earned during the marriage, their vesting schedule, and applicable tax implications.

Our firm works with financial experts to determine the value of each type of stock award and ensures a fair and practical method of division—often through deferred distribution, present value offsets, or structured buyouts.

Other Investments Concerns

High-end divorces often involve a wide range of financial instruments and investment holdings, including:

  • Brokerage accounts
  • Mutual funds and ETFs
  • Annuities
  • Cryptocurrency holdings
  • Hedge funds or private equity interests

Each investment must be identified, properly valued, and classified as marital or separate property. Some may require division through specialized orders or involve tax considerations that impact how the asset should be handled.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is considered a high-end divorce?

A high-end divorce typically involves spouses with significant wealth, complex financial portfolios, and valuable assets such as businesses, real estate holdings, investment accounts, and luxury property. These cases require specialized legal and financial knowledge to ensure a fair and accurate division of assets.

How is a high-end divorce different from a typical divorce?

High-end divorces involve more complex property issues, including the valuation and division of high-value or illiquid assets, business interests, stock options, and international accounts. These cases also often require expert input from appraisers, forensic accountants, and tax professionals.

What steps should I take if I suspect my spouse is hiding assets?

If you believe your spouse is concealing money or property, consult an attorney immediately. Legal tools such as subpoenas, depositions, and forensic analysis can be used to uncover hidden assets and ensure they are included in the marital estate.

How are businesses handled in a high-end divorce?

A business owned by one or both spouses must be properly valued, often with the help of a financial expert. Depending on the circumstances, the business may be sold, one spouse may buy out the other, or it may be used as leverage in negotiating a broader settlement.

Can stock options and RSUs be divided in divorce?

Yes. Stock options, restricted stock units (RSUs), and other forms of deferred compensation are subject to equitable distribution if they were earned during the marriage. These assets require careful analysis due to vesting schedules, tax implications, and market value.

What happens to international or offshore accounts?

Offshore accounts and foreign assets must be disclosed during the divorce process. If your spouse fails to disclose these accounts voluntarily, legal discovery tools and international treaties may be used to obtain the necessary financial information.

How is spousal support determined in a high-end divorce?

Spousal support is based on many factors, including the length of the marriage, each spouse’s income and financial needs, and the standard of living established during the marriage. High-income cases may involve negotiated support agreements that go beyond standard state guidelines.

Are prenuptial agreements enforceable in a high-end divorce?

Yes, as long as the agreement was entered into voluntarily, is not unconscionable, and both parties disclosed their assets. A valid prenuptial agreement can significantly influence how property and support are handled in a high-end divorce.

How long does a high-end divorce usually take?

Because of the complexity of the assets involved, high-end divorces often take longer than standard cases. The timeline depends on how cooperative both parties are, the need for financial investigations, and whether litigation is required.
